Racing Bike Market Opportunity, Growth Drivers, Industry Trend Analysis, and Forecast 2025 – 2034

The Global Racing Bike Market was valued at USD 7 billion in 2024 and is projected to expand at a steady CAGR of 3.2% from 2025 to 2034. Growing enthusiasm for cycling as both a sport and a recreational activity has fueled demand for high-performance racing bikes. Professional and amateur cyclists alike are investing in top-tier models designed for speed, efficiency, and comfort. The rise in global cycling events, including endurance races, time trials, and competitive tournaments, has further driven interest in advanced racing bikes equipped with cutting-edge technology. Manufacturers are constantly innovating, integrating lightweight materials and aerodynamic designs to enhance performance.

The increasing awareness of cycling’s health benefits, coupled with the surge in eco-friendly transportation options, has significantly boosted the market. Consumers are drawn to racing bikes not only for competition but also as a means of fitness and sustainable commuting. The proliferation of cycling clubs and digital fitness tracking applications has also contributed to rising sales, as more individuals set performance goals and engage in social cycling activities. Governments worldwide are promoting cycling infrastructure, adding further momentum to the market’s expansion. As urbanization increases and traffic congestion worsens, more commuters are turning to high-quality racing bikes as an efficient and eco-conscious mode of transport.

Market segmentation by material includes carbon fiber, aluminum, titanium, and steel. In 2024, carbon fiber dominated the market, accounting for 50% of total sales, with projections reaching USD 5 billion by 2034. The growing preference for carbon fiber frames stems from their exceptional strength-to-weight ratio, which allows for significant weight reduction while maintaining durability. Competitive cyclists favor these frames due to their ability to enhance speed and efficiency. As technological advancements improve carbon fiber manufacturing techniques, these bikes are becoming more accessible to both professionals and enthusiasts. Manufacturers are incorporating innovative layup processes and resin technologies to further optimize performance, making carbon fiber the leading choice for racing bikes.

The market is further segmented by bike type, including road racing, time trial, track racing, cyclocross, and gravel racing models. In 2024, road racing bikes accounted for 53% of the market share, with demand expected to rise steadily. The increasing popularity of long-distance races and endurance events has driven interest in high-performance road racing bikes that offer superior aerodynamics, agility, and comfort. Cyclists engaged in recreational riding and professional training seek bikes engineered for speed and efficiency. The emphasis on advanced frame geometry, lightweight components, and enhanced aerodynamics continues to push innovation in this category, solidifying road racing bikes as the preferred choice among riders worldwide.

Europe held the largest share of the racing bike market in 2024, accounting for 40% of total sales. The deep-rooted cycling culture in the region, combined with strong government initiatives supporting cycling infrastructure, has propelled demand. Countries across Europe are investing in bike-friendly urban planning, further encouraging consumers to invest in high-quality racing bikes. The rise of professional cycling events, coupled with increased participation in amateur races, has reinforced the region’s position as a key player in the market. With a well-established ecosystem for competitive and recreational cycling, Europe continues to drive the growth of high-performance racing bikes.
